On 27 April 2026, H.E. Ms. Lada Phumas, Ambassador of Thailand to Malaysia, was invited to the Gala Dinner of the 21st General Assembly of the Confederation of ASEAN Journalists (CAJ), hosted by the National Union of Journalists Malaysia (NUJM) at the Concorde Hotel, Kuala Lumpur. The event was officiated by YB Chiew Choon Man, Deputy Minister of Tourism, Arts and Culture of Malaysia. Also in attendance were Mr. Low Boon Tat, President of NUJM, along with representatives and observers from CAJ member media organisations across ASEAN, as well as from China and the Republic of Korea, totaling over 100 participants.
 
The Deputy Minister congratulated CAJ on the signing of the “Kuala Lumpur Declaration on Journalism and Ethical Innovation”, which aims to strengthen regional cooperation in journalism grounded in ethical practices amid current challenges. He also underscored the role of the media as a cultural bridge in fostering mutual understanding and unity within ASEAN, and encouraged support for the Visit Malaysia 2026 campaign to promote tourism in Malaysia throughout 2026.
 
On this occasion, the Ambassador exchanged views with the Deputy Minister on the Embassy’s initiatives to promote people-to-people connectivity between Thailand and Malaysia, particularly in the fields of arts, culture, and tourism. She also extended her congratulations to the President of NUJM on his appointment as President of CAJ for the 2026–2028 term. In addition, the Ambassador met with representatives from Thailand’s Confederation of Thai Journalists (CTJ), namely Mr. Chavarong Limpattamapanee, Advisor to CTJ and Chairman of the National Press Council of Thailand; Ms. Norrinee Ruangnoo, Deputy President of CTJ and President of the Thai Journalists Association (TJA); and Dr. Anucha Charoenpo, Deputy Secretary-General of CTJ and Vice President for International Affairs of TJA, who attended the meeting as CAJ members. The Ambassador reaffirmed the Embassy’s commitment to advancing public diplomacy and enhancing cooperation in the media sector with Malaysia and other partners, with a view to fostering friendship, mutual understanding, and a positive image of Thailand among the international community.
